Innocence Quote by Russell R Leggett
“Your verdict will be "Guilty" or "Not Guilty." Your job is not to find innocence.”
About This Quote
The role is to assess guilt, not to prove innocence, highlighting the asymmetry of legal burden.
In simple terms: Judge guilt, not innocence.
Focus on evidence for culpability.
